Customer Segments
Machine Builders design and construct industrial machines, needing automation and control components. OEM Automatic supplies these builders with products and technical support. In 2024, the industrial machinery market grew by 3.5%, reflecting the demand for advanced solutions.
Control panel builders are businesses specializing in electrical control panel construction. They require components for power distribution, control, and monitoring. In 2024, the control panel market was valued at approximately $60 billion globally, with a projected growth rate of around 4-6% annually. OEM Automatic offers a wide range of panel components to satisfy their requirements.
System integrators assemble automation components into complete systems for end-users. They need diverse products and technical know-how for complex solutions. In 2024, the automation market is estimated at $200 billion. OEM Automatic offers product selection and support to aid these integrators.

Cost Structure
Procurement costs encompass the expenses tied to acquiring components from suppliers. This includes the cost of the goods themselves, plus shipping and any associated fees. In 2024, supply chain disruptions increased procurement costs by up to 15% for some OEMs. Efficient sourcing and strong supplier relationships are key to controlling these expenses.

Subscription Services
Subscription services are a key revenue stream within the OEM Business Model Canvas, offering recurring income and boosting customer loyalty. These services often involve remote monitoring and predictive maintenance for equipment. By using IoT and data analytics, OEMs can provide proactive support, optimizing equipment performance and enhancing the value proposition. This approach shifts the focus from one-time sales to ongoing relationships, creating a more stable revenue base.
